4. Tenant Hire Portion

The tenant hire portion represents a vital output of the Part 8 housing hire calculator. This calculation determines the out-of-pocket expense a voucher holder incurs in the direction of month-to-month hire. Sometimes calculated as 30% of the family’s adjusted gross earnings, this quantity is a core part of the Housing Alternative Voucher Program’s affordability construction. Understanding this calculation is essential for potential tenants budgeting for housing prices. For example, a family with an adjusted gross earnings of $2,000 per thirty days would sometimes pay $600 (30%) in the direction of hire. The remaining portion, backed by the voucher, ensures housing affordability even with fluctuating earnings ranges. This direct hyperlink between earnings and tenant hire portion underscores the significance of correct earnings reporting when using the calculator.

A number of components affect the tenant hire portion past the usual 30% calculation. Medical bills, childcare prices, and disability-related bills can typically result in deductions from the adjusted gross earnings, doubtlessly lowering the tenant’s hire contribution. Moreover, if the precise hire of a unit exceeds this system’s established cost commonplace for that space and unit measurement, the tenant is chargeable for the distinction. This situation can come up in high-demand areas or for items with facilities exceeding the usual. For instance, if the cost commonplace for a two-bedroom house is $1,200 and the precise hire is $1,400, the tenant would pay the extra $200 plus their calculated 30% of adjusted earnings. This dynamic illustrates the calculator’s position in getting ready tenants for potential out-of-pocket bills.

5. Subsidy Estimation

Subsidy estimation varieties a core perform of a Part 8 housing hire calculator, offering potential tenants with a vital understanding of potential monetary help. This estimation derives from the distinction between the relevant cost commonplace for a unit and the tenant’s portion of the hire, sometimes calculated as 30% of adjusted gross earnings. The calculator considers components resembling household measurement, earnings, and native cost requirements to reach at this estimation. For instance, if the cost commonplace for a two-bedroom unit in a selected space is $1,500 and the tenant’s calculated hire contribution is $600, the estimated subsidy can be $900. This informs tenants in regards to the extent of economic help obtainable, permitting for reasonable budgeting and housing searches.

7. Utility Allowance Influence

Utility allowance impression represents a vital issue inside Part 8 housing hire calculations. These allowances, offered to cowl the price of utilities resembling electrical energy, water, and heating, considerably affect a tenant’s out-of-pocket bills and general affordability. Understanding how utility allowances are factored into hire calculations is important for potential tenants navigating the Housing Alternative Voucher Program.

  • Variations Primarily based on Unit and Location

    Utility allowances are usually not uniform. They differ based mostly on components like unit measurement, kind of utilities included within the hire, and native utility prices. A bigger unit sometimes necessitates a better utility allowance in comparison with a smaller unit. Equally, allowances in areas with larger power prices will typically be better. For example, a household residing in a three-bedroom home with electrical heating in a chilly local weather will probably obtain a better utility allowance than a single particular person residing in a studio house with fuel heating in a temperate local weather. These variations underscore the significance of location-specific information in hire calculations.

  • Influence on Tenant Hire Calculation

    The utility allowance instantly impacts the portion of hire a tenant pays. The calculation sometimes subtracts the allowance from the gross hire to find out the tenant’s hire accountability. This subtraction can considerably impression affordability, notably for households with restricted incomes. For instance, if the gross hire is $1,200 and the utility allowance is $200, the tenant’s hire contribution can be calculated based mostly on $1,000. This discount could make a considerable distinction in a family’s skill to fulfill housing prices.

  • Inclusion and Exclusion of Utilities in Hire

    Whether or not utilities are included within the hire influences the utility allowance and subsequent calculations. If utilities are included, the allowance is often decrease, as the owner assumes accountability for these prices. Conversely, if utilities are usually not included, the tenant receives a better allowance to cowl these bills instantly. This distinction requires cautious consideration when using a hire calculator to make sure correct illustration of out-of-pocket prices.
